As an awesome spawn is winding down on many of our lakes it is now time to begin gearing up for the deep summer-time bite. Power Tackle has introduced several new models that will be perfect for all the deep water tactics you will need.
We have added 4 new spinning rods to our line up:
-- The new SPN-44 7’0” ($269.00 msrp) offers a moderate fast-heavy action which gives you a lot more power than most spinning rods while still allowing enough tip action to make accurate presentations.
-- The new SPN-43 7’0” ($259.00 msrp) offers a fast medium heavy action which is perfect for drop-shotting and shakey-head fishing. This is also a great rod for skipping under docks and overhangs.
-- The SPN-41 7’6” ($274.00 msrp) and the SPN-41 7’10” ($279.00 msrp) spinning rods are well suited for fresh and salt water applications, both rods are a medium/fast action and the added length will allow you to make long accurate casts with ease.
-- We have also added a new 6’6” rod to our line up. The PG-144 6’6” is a great rod for tight range fishing smaller baits or flipping around docks.

Tournament News


We would like to congratulate the top three teams in the South region Bass Champs:
-- Terry Oldham and Jaime Buitron finished first with 37.84
-- Scott Burris and John (brother-in-law) Mills were second with 34.48
-- Tim Reneau and Judy Churchill were third with 34.06.

Together they accounted for over 106 pounds of bass all caught on Power Tackle's PG-104, PT-104, and FB-4 rods.
